Make sure you drive it for half an hour and check to ensure the coolant overflow bottle doesn't overflow.
If it does, walk away.

Also make sure you test out the car with the steering wheel on full lock and listen to noises.

Along with all the usual other checks that you might do.

Buttz wrote:To be honest I'm a little unsure of what the previous and post face-lifts look like. The 3 I have my eye on are 05-06 MY06


M&2005 and MY2006 are Pre Facelift
MY 2007 through MY2009 are Post Facelift.

The 10th Digit of the VIN (the character immediately beofre the G) is teh model year.
5 = MY2005 through 9 = MY2009
